Georgia

Georgia

Tbilisi : Narikala Fortress : Church of St Nicholas

Interior murals.

[314 Photos of Georgia]    [Random Travel Photo]    [Search Travel Photos]

Photo ID 12577-0118 Added 15 Oct 2011 19:44 © KryssTal 2011